open-iscsi double-free enables MITM remote DoS of iSCSI initiator

What does CVE-2026-55995 affect?

CVE-2026-55995 affects open-iscsi (affected commits up to 56718d4e9d1a4f51c30697b5c0534144bb41c9bb), Linux systems using open-iscsi iSCSI initiator. Confirm the exact affected versions against the vendor advisory before deciding you are exposed.

What should I do about CVE-2026-55995?

Apply vendor/open-iscsi patch when released; isolate and encrypt iSCSI traffic to prevent MITM.

impact

Unauthenticated MITM can trigger a double-free in open-iscsi, crashing the initiator and causing storage connectivity denial of service.
